The Spectacle Blog

France Surrenders

By on 10.28.10 | 11:04PM

One day after the release of a tape purportedly of Osama bin Laden threating France, the French government announces a plan to withdraw troops from Afghanistan. Says the Christian Science Monitor, "French officials were quick to insist that there is 'absolutely no link' between the threat and their decision to begin withdrawing troops in 2011." You would think, then, that the announcement could have been delayed a week or so.

Like this Article

Print this Article

Print Article

More Articles From John Tabin